Google to Punish AI Generated Content

  • Google is directing its quality raters to watch out for pages with main content created using automated or generative AI tools – and rate them as lowest quality. This can be easier said than done, but is a good reminder to not lean to heavily into lower quality AI content.

BeReal Launches US Ad Platform

  • Over 200 advertisers have already marketed on the platform internationally, including Levi’s, which launched a lifestyle activation that saw five-times higher engagement compared to other social apps. Initial ad products include targeted in-feed ads and takeovers.

Google Expands Discover to Desktop

  • This can be seen as part of a broader push to provide engagement and ads outside the direct search context. At a minimum this will provide incremental high quality inventory for Discovery campaigns. Google Dings AI Content and Expands Discover to Desktop
